Key Grammar Structures

  • Spune-mi de ce dai cu ocupat.

    ➔ Interrogative pronoun 'de ce' (why) + reflexive verb usage

    ➔ The phrase 'dai cu ocupat' is an idiomatic construction meaning to set your phone status to busy.

  • care n-a aflat că tu ești luat.

    ➔ Relative pronoun 'care' + past tense of 'a afla'

    ➔ In Romanian, 'luat' (literally 'taken') is used colloquially to mean 'in a relationship'.

  • Închide telefonul mai bine

    ➔ Imperative mood (singular) + comparative adverb

    ➔ The imperative 'închide' commands the listener to perform an action, while 'mai bine' functions as a suggestion.

  • Nu-ți pierde timpul cu străine.

    ➔ Negative imperative + reflexive pronoun (dative case)

    ➔ The 'îți' (or 'ți') is an ethical dative indicating the action is done to or for oneself.

  • Tu nu vezi ce e lângă tine.

    ➔ Relative clause 'ce' (what) + verb 'a fi' (to be) + prepositional phrase

    ➔ The structure 'ce e lângă tine' translates to 'what is next to you', identifying a person.

  • Ți-ar fi mai bine dacă te grăbi la mine.

    ➔ Conditional mood 'ar fi' + conditional/hypothetical 'dacă' (if) clause

    ➔ The conditional 'ar fi' expresses a hypothetical outcome, while 'dacă' introduces the condition.

  • Nu-ți mai lua ochii de la mine.

    ➔ Negative imperative 'nu-ți mai' (don't anymore) + 'a lua' (to take)

    ➔ The idiom 'a-și lua ochii de la cineva' literally means 'to take one's eyes off someone'.
